The maximum number of twists is 6,500 twists/min while the maximum linear speed is 300 m/min. The machine is equipped with sensor technology corresponding to the requirements of Industry 4.0 capability and enabling measurement of the preset lay length, motor and drive data, speed, and metre lengths. Further features are AC drive technology, contactless transmission of machine data within the machine, field-proven energy-saving ECO-Bow and an NMI touchscreen display with colour user interface and simplified navigation structure. Another special feature is the perfect tension control for the winding of the strand from the beginning to the end of the bobbin using a load cell and dancer. The NPS consists of the SV type spoolers and the collapsible NPS plastic multi-way spools. The wire laying technology offers a secure, stable and tangle-free package on the NPS spools both when full or partially empty, enabling high cable pay-off speeds into downstream processes. Empty NPS spools can be dismantled, requiring less return shipping space than traditional spools, and can be easily re-assembled and re-used. The company specialises in one type of furnace – Bell type, one type of process – annealing, and has very specific knowledge in spheroidising of alloy steel hot-rolled wire rod and drawn wires, resulting in a clean surface that is free of decarburisation. Rad-Con offers a system for annealing wire and wire rod, medium-carbon and alloy steels, to cold-heading quality (CHQ) specifications. The H2SHC™ system provides a high convection to produce uniform mechanical properties necessary for the manufacture of high quality fasteners. The company’s proportional-pulse control system design produces a stable thermal cycle that is key to achieving 90 to 100 per cent spheroidisation – which leads to greater die life and better flow during the cold forming process. It uses a 100 per cent hydrogen protective atmosphere along with patented AC/ APEx™ control system to ensure surface quality free of decarburisation – another important element in the production of CHQ wires. Roblon low-tension cross binder is designed for compact optical fibre cables where requirements to both materials and equipment is becoming challenging. The binder presents new features, such as constant and low tension, allowing for higher accuracy and better yarn control during the binding process. Roblon A/S Stand: W1G14
